### 内容主体大纲1. **引言** - Plus Token 钱包的背景信息 - 本文的目的与结构2. **Plus Token 钱包是什么?** - 钱包的历史和...
近几年来,区块链技术以其去中心化和不可篡改的特性吸引了全球的关注。区块链不仅仅是数字货币的基础技术,更是在众多领域中展现出广泛的应用潜力。而在区块链体系中,数字签名技术作为保障网络安全的核心技术起着不可或缺的作用。本文将深入探讨区块链数字签名密码的基本概念、工作原理及其在现实世界中的实际应用。
数字签名是一种利用数学算法验证信息完整性和非否认性的机制。在区块链中,数字签名是一种确保信息交换安全的重要手段。它通过生成与消息内容和发送者私钥相关的独特编码,让信息接收者能够确认消息的来源和内容的真实性。
传统的手写签名是一种基于身份的验证方式,而数字签名则是基于密码学的,使用了一种合适的算法将信息转换为一个短的字符串。这一字符串不仅与发送者的身份相关,而且确保了信息在传输过程中的完好无损。
密码学是信息安全领域的重要组成部分,确保信息在传输、存储过程中不会被未授权访问。密码学分为对称加密和非对称加密两大类。
对称加密是指加密和解密使用相同的密钥。在这种情况下,密钥必须被安全地共享,易被攻击者窃取。而非对称加密则使用一对密钥,公钥用于加密,私钥用于解密。这使得信息可以在不需要直接交换密钥的情况下安全传输,极大地提高了安全性。
数字签名的生成过程通常包括以下几个步骤:首先,待签名数据的哈希值会被计算出来,接着利用发送者的私钥进行加密,生成数字签名。接收者在收到消息后,通过解密数字签名并与计算出的哈希值进行比较,从而确认信息的完整性和来源。
在加密货币交易中,数字签名确保了交易的合法性和安全性。每一笔交易都必须经过发送者的数字签名验证,才能被网络接受。同时,智能合约中也广泛使用数字签名来验证合约执行的真实性与合约各方当事人的身份。
数字签名的主要优势在于它能够提供身份验证、数据完整性和不可否认性,确保在区块链中所有交易的合法性。然而,数字签名也面临着一些安全隐患,如私钥泄露可能导致数字签名的真实性受到威胁。
随着区块链技术的发展,数字签名技术也在不断演进。未来,利用量子计算和其他新兴技术的数字签名方法有可能进一步提升安全性。
数字签名在区块链技术中起着至关重要的作用,它为网络安全提供了坚实的基础保障。随着技术的不断进步,数字签名将在未来继续发展和完善,助力区块链应用的普及与创新。
---数字签名是利用数学算法进行的一种身份验证机制,它确保信息发送者的身份,防止信息在传输过程中被篡改。数字签名通常由两个主要部分组成:发送者的私钥和故事文本的哈希值。通过这两部分,数字签名能够提供数据的完整性和不可否认性。数字签名的使用确保了双方都能够信任消息的来源。
在区块链交易中,数字签名的作用主要体现在确保交易的安全和可信上。通过数字签名,交易可以被验证其来源,同时也保证了交易内容的完整性。每一笔交易都需要发送者进行数字签名,只有经过验证的交易才能被网络接受并记录在区块链上。这种机制防止了交易的伪造和欺诈行为。
对称加密和非对称加密是两种主要的加密方式。对称加密使用相同的密钥进行加密和解密,密钥的安全性非常关键。而非对称加密使用公钥和私钥对配对的方式,公钥可以公开,而私钥则需保密。非对称加密技术对信息的安全性给予了更高的保护,但其处理速度通常较慢。
数字签名的生成过程主要包括两大步骤:首先,利用哈希函数生成消息摘要,其次,使用发送者的私钥对泪哈希值进行加密,形成数字签名。该数字签名随后与消息一同发送给接收者。接收者在收到消息后,可以使用发送者的公钥解密数字签名,验证消息的真实性和完整性。
区块链技术通过去中心化和加密算法来确保数字签名的安全性。交易一旦被记录在区块链上,任何人都无法篡改,从而保护了数字签名的完整性。此外,通过分布式存储,任意一方都无法单独控制或影响整个系统,这也提高了对数字签名的保护。
尽管数字签名具有较高的安全性,但仍然存在一些潜在的安全隐患。例如,如果黑客攻击并获得了用户的私钥,他们就可以伪造数字签名。此外,某些算法可能随着计算技术的发展而变得不再安全,因此需要定期更新和完善加密算法,以应对新出现的威胁。
在智能合约的执行过程中,数字签名用于验证各方的身份以及合约的有效性。每当合约被触发时,相关方都会使用数字签名来证明其参与与合约中的各项条件。数字签名提升了智能合约执行的安全性和透明性,确保合约的条款不被篡改。
--- 通过这些部分,我们可以深入理解区块链数字签名密码的方方面面,从基本概念到实际应用,确保读者对这一重要技术有一个全面的认识。